Octopus 13 AI integration uses Model Context Protocol for newsroom automation
Octopus Newsroom has integrated the Model Context Protocol (MCP) into its Octopus 13 newsroom computer system to enable AI agents to interact with editorial workflows. The integration allows AI to access scripts, rundowns, and archives to automate tasks like social media drafting and content retrieval.
Key Takeaways
- Octopus 13 uses the Model Context Protocol (MCP) as a standardized language between AI agents and newsroom computer systems.
- AI agents gain direct access to editorial context including stories, assignments, scripts, and newswire ingests.
- The integration supports agentic workflows where AI can perform actions like notifying editors or searching archives for relevant clips.

Additional Context
The Model Context Protocol has rapidly become a focal point for newsroom technology vendors seeking to standardize AI agent access to editorial systems. Anthropic originally released MCP as an open standard in late 2024, and by mid-2025 the protocol had gained significant traction across enterprise software. In March 2025, OpenAI announced it would adopt MCP across its agent products, signaling broad industry convergence on a single interoperability layer for connecting AI models to external tools and data sources. That endorsement from a competing AI lab effectively positioned MCP as a de facto standard rather than a single-vendor initiative, giving newsroom vendors like Octopus Newsroom confidence that building on the protocol would not create dependency on one AI provider.

On the technical side, MCP's architecture addresses a specific pain point in newsroom AI deployments: the fragmentation of data sources. A typical newsroom environment includes script editors, rundown systems, media asset managers, social publishing tools, and archive databases, each with proprietary APIs. Anthropic's MCP specification defines a client-server model where AI agents can discover and interact with multiple data sources through a unified protocol, eliminating the need for custom integrations between each AI tool and each newsroom system. Early adopters in the enterprise space have reported that MCP-based architectures reduce integration development time by 60-70% compared to building individual API connectors, according to developer community benchmarks shared in the protocol's open-source repository. For Octopus Newsroom specifically, this means that third-party AI agents built by broadcasters or their technology partners can plug into Octopus 13 without requiring Octopus to build and maintain bespoke integrations for every new AI service that enters the market.
